Lyceum Theater Lyceum Theater

The Lyceum Theater prides itself in being a state-of-the-art, popular venue for unusual and striking arts presentations that span every imaginable style, approach and genre. This theater complex is also the home of the San Diego Repertory Theatre. The venue boasts three stages which include the medium-sized Space Theatre, the larger Stage Theatre and the small Underground Stage that all offer different types of productions and presentations. Cabrillo National Monument Cabrillo National Monument

The Cabrillo National Monument majestically stands in San Diego Bay. It was named after the Portuguese explorer Juan Rodriguez Cabrillo who landed on this site in 1542. The monument is part of a complex that includes a museum that tells the tale of Cabrillo's explorations as well as those of other early explorers.
